Build your very own Rocky space friend thanks to The_Astral_J. Whilst perusing Rebrickable, the world’s largest marketplace for MOCs, Alternative Builds and more, I came across an awesome alternative build where you can recreate the Project Hail Mary rock-based companion in LEGO form!

The talented creator, The_Astral_J, has taken one totally unrelated set, LEGO Creator 3-in-1 Bunny (31162), and transformed it into Rocky from the blockbuster movie Project Hail Mary. The build utilises the tan coloured elements well, as they are the perfect colour for rocks. Each leg features ball & joint articulation and allows for good movement. The official LEGO Rocky Minifigure is adorable, but The_Astral_J wanted a slightly larger Eridean buddy of his own. This Rocky space friend is ready to help with his sturdy core and standing 3.7in (9.4cm) tall. 

You’ll need to either have the LEGO Creator 3-in-1 Bunny (31162) set already or source, but thankful you want need any extra parts, in fact you’ll have about half of the pieces left over.
